免费试用

中文化、本土化、云端化的在线跨平台软件开发工具,支持APP、电脑端、小程序、IOS免签等等

apk签名key下载

APK签名是在Android平台上发布和分发应用程序时的一个重要步骤。签名可以确保应用程序的完整性和身份验证,以防止恶意软件的篡改和伪冒。在本文中,我将详细介绍APK签名的原理和步骤,并提供APK签名密钥的下载链接。

APK签名的原理:

APK签名使用了公钥加密算法。在签名过程中,开发者使用私钥对应用程序进行签名,然后将签名添加到APK文件中。当用户安装该应用程序时,Android系统会通过公钥验证签名的完整性和合法性。

APK签名的步骤:

1. 生成密钥库:开发者首先需要生成一个用于签名的密钥库文件(.keystore)。密钥库包含公钥和私钥,开发者需要妥善保管好私钥,以防止泄露或丢失。

2. 生成签名密钥:在生成密钥库后,开发者需要使用密钥库来生成签名密钥。签名密钥包含公钥和私钥,用于对APK进行签名。

3. 签名APK:开发者使用生成的签名密钥对APK进行签名。签名过程会对APK文件中的内容进行哈希计算,并用私钥对哈希结果进行加密,生成签名。

4. 验证签名:Android系统在安装APK时会自动验证签名的完整性和合法性。如果签名验证失败,则表示APK文件可能已经被篡改或伪造。

APK签名密钥的下载:

为了方便开发者进行APK签名,Google提供了一个名为"keytool"的工具,可以用于生成密钥库和签名密钥。

您可以在以下链接中下载"keytool"工具:

- https://developer.android.com/studio/command-line/keytool

下载完成后,您可以根据相关文档或教程,使用"keytool"工具生成密钥库和签名密钥,并开始进行APK签名的过程。

总结:

APK签名是Android平台上发布和分发应用程序时的重要步骤。通过使用公钥加密算法,签名可以确保应用程序的完整性和身份验证。开发者可以使用"keytool"工具生成密钥库和签名密钥,并通过签名来保护应用程序的安全性。


相关知识:
苹果重签名服务免越
标题:苹果重签名服务免越 - 原理和详细介绍简介:在iOS设备上安装第三方应用程序通常需要越狱,但越狱可能会导致设备变得不稳定,而且容易使设备处于不安全的状态。幸运的是,现在有一种叫做苹果重签名服务的方法,可以在不进行越狱的情况下安装第三方应用程序,本文将
2023-07-20
ios udid签名步骤
iOS设备的UDID是设备的唯一标识符,它主要用于开发者在开发和测试应用程序时进行设备的识别和注册。在过去,开发者可以直接获取设备的UDID,但由于苹果引入了隐私保护措施,使得获取UDID变得更加困难和限制。然而,有时候我们仍然需要获取设备的UDID,比如
2023-07-18
安卓app签名文件在哪
安卓App签名文件是用于验证应用程序的身份和完整性的重要文件。它确保了应用程序在发布过程中没有被篡改或被恶意修改。在本篇文章中,我将详细介绍安卓App签名文件的原理和使用方法。一、什么是安卓App签名文件?安卓App签名文件是包含数字签名的应用程序文件。它
2023-07-17
android 签名生成工具
Android应用在发布到应用商店之前需要进行签名,以确保应用的完整性和安全性。签名是将应用程序与开发者身份相关联的过程,它使用密钥对来创建数字签名,以便验证应用程序的来源和完整性。Android签名生成工具可以帮助开发者生成签名密钥对,并将私钥存储在安全
2023-07-17
jarsigner签名apk包
Jarsigner是Java Development Kit(JDK)中的一个工具,用于对Java归档文件(.jar)进行数字签名。在Android开发中,我们通常使用它来对生成的APK文件进行签名,以确保应用程序的完整性和安全性。本文将介绍Jarsign
2023-07-17
安卓手机使用apk时显示没有证书
安卓手机使用APK时显示“没有证书”错误通常是由于APK未经过数字证书签名导致的。数字证书是一种用于验证软件开发者身份和完整性的安全机制。在安卓系统中,APK文件必须经过数字证书签名才能被安装和运行。APK文件是安卓应用程序的包文件,其中包含了应用程序的代
2023-07-14
©2015-2021 成都七扇门科技有限公司 yimenapp.com  川公网安备 51019002001185号 蜀ICP备17005078号-4